但是如果马位于棋盘的边界附近,它下一步可移动到的位置就不一定有8个了 , 因为要保证马每一步都走在棋盘中 。
includestdio.h / 问题描述:在n*m的棋盘上 , 马只能走日字 。马从(x,y)出发,把棋盘的每一个点都走一遍,且只走一次,找出所有路径 。
then print else DFS(x,y)Visited(x,y)--False TheNumberOfThePointsThatNotVisited+1 end 值得一提的是:马每走一步,它所在的格子的颜色都会发生变化,一些棋盘一只马是可以遍历的,有的则不能 。
C语言我不会 , 下面这个是易语言的,希望你能借鉴一下:熟悉国际象棋的人都知道 , 马在某个方格,可以在一步内到达的不同位置最多有8个 。
数据结构马踏棋盘c语言的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于马踏棋盘c语言栈、数据结构马踏棋盘c语言的信息别忘了在本站进行查找喔 。
- mongodb sort 索引 mongodb的索引的数据结构
- redis内部数据结构 redis内部笔记
- redis sort redis索引数据结构
- mongodb底层数据结构 mongodb底层语言
- redis集合数据结构 redis集合和列表
- mongodb索引用什么数据结构 mongodb查看索引是否被使用
- redis5种数据结构 redis数据结构体
- redis五种数据结构及使用场景 redis数据结构图讲解
- redis集合数据结构 redis整数集合升级
- mongodb索引的数据结构 mongodb的索引结构
